Abstract :
Time-delay is a widespread phenomenon of control system. Time-delay characteristics have a serious impact on system stability and performance. It is valuable to study iterative learning control of time-delay system. In this paper, we study the effects of multiple time delay on the convergence of nonlinear time-delay systems applying ¿-norm and a set of inequalities. It will be shown that time-delay will little affect the systems convergence under the PID-type learning rule. Numerical simulations are also presented to show the effectiveness of theoretical analysis.
